Meaning

Dimethylaminoethyl acrylate (DMAEA) is a monomeric compound used in polymer synthesis for its excellent adhesion, UV resistance, and compatibility with other monomers. DMAEA’s reactive acrylic functionality enables its incorporation into various polymer chains, enhancing the properties of resulting materials such as coatings, adhesives, and textiles. With its versatile applications and performance advantages, DMAEA plays a crucial role in the chemical industry, meeting the demand for high-performance polymers in diverse sectors.

Category-wise Insights

  1. Coatings: DMAEA finds extensive use in coatings formulations, where it enhances adhesion, UV resistance, and film-forming properties. Coatings applications include architectural coatings, automotive coatings, industrial coatings, and specialty coatings requiring high-performance materials with excellent durability and aesthetics.
  2. Adhesives: DMAEA-based adhesives offer superior bonding strength, flexibility, and weather resistance, making them suitable for various bonding applications in construction, automotive, packaging, and electronics industries. Adhesives formulated with DMAEA exhibit excellent adhesion to a wide range of substrates, including metals, plastics, and composites.
  3. Textiles: DMAEA-containing polymers are used in textile finishing applications to impart wrinkle resistance, crease recovery, and softness to fabrics. Textiles treated with DMAEA-based formulations exhibit improved durability, comfort, and aesthetic properties, meeting consumer demand for high-quality, functional textiles in apparel, home furnishings, and industrial applications.

What is Dimethylaminoethyl Acrylate?

Dimethylaminoethyl Acrylate is a chemical compound used primarily in the production of polymers and coatings. It serves as a monomer in the synthesis of various copolymers, enhancing properties such as adhesion and flexibility.
